Introduction of Leather Chemicals

Leather chemicals find use in preparing and cleaning goods made of leather. Chemicals used in leather treatment can be classified into several categories. Tanning agents, coloring agents, fat-based drinks, degreasers, and completing compounds are just a few among the many types of leather chemicals. Raw animal skins are turned into tough leather employing tanning chemicals like chromium and vegetable tannins. On the other hand, dyeing substances  give the leather its color. Grease removers help get rid of excessive oil and grease, while fat liquors assist in melting while rendering leather more malleable. Wax, resin, and colors are a few examples of finishing chemicals that are utilized for enhancing the endurance and attractiveness of leather.

Chemicals Used In Leather Manufacturing Process

Multiple chemicals are employed at numerous stages during the leather manufacturing process to transform raw animal skins into final leather-based products. Several procedures result in smooth and processed leather. The hair-free skin is  transformed into leather utilizing dyeing compounds like chromium and vegetable tannins. The following steps entail the use of pigments, fat liquors, degreasers, and polishing chemicals to incorporate color, enhance mobility, discharge excess lipids, and boost the seem and durability of leather. Chemicals are utilized extensively in the leather-making process, as they enable the creation of high-quality leather goods that fulfill the standards in many fields.

Chemicals Used for Preserving Leather

Moisture, temperatures, and microbes can degrade leather. Leather frequently requires treatment with chemicals to prevent decay. These substances must be frequently used for protecting leather:  

  • Formaldehyde: Formaldehyde suppresses the spread of microorganisms and molds and helps to avoid bacterial development. 
  • Chromic Acid: Chromic acid functions well in preventing fungal development and keeping leather from deteriorating. 
  • Borax: Borax is effective against bacterial and fungal infections and aids in avoiding the growth of microbes.
  • Acetic acid: Acetic acid may be employed to reduce extra tannins from leather and to prevent microbiological advancement. 
  • Sodium chloride: Sodium chloride is extremely effective against fungi and plays a role in avoiding the growth of microbes. 
  • Glycerin: Glycerin makes the leather soft and velvety and helps to prevent cracking. 
  • Wax: Wax aids in reducing the absorption of humidity into leather. Additionally, it protects the leather's malleability and prevents it from bursting.

Q. What chemicals are used to soften leather?

Ans: Leather may be softened utilizing an array of chemicals:
a        Fatliquors: Fatliquors help soften and enhance the elastic properties of leather. They function by relaxing the leather's fibers, making it supple and more malleable.
a        Glycerin: Glycerin attracts and retains moisture, leaving the leather smooth and soft.
a        Surfactants: These substances can be employed to soften leather by lessening the tension at the surface of the fibers.  
a        Dimethyl Sulfoxide (DMSO): DMSO may moisturize leather by permeating the fibers deeply. Heavily rigid, dense leathers like leather can often be relaxed by it. 
a        Urea: By disrupting the bonds of hydrogen that bind the leather threads together, urea is a chemical that could soften the leather.

Q. What is a natural leather cleaner?

Ans: White vinegar, an organically effective leather cleaner, can be used to remove dirt, stains, and odors from leather-based items. Mix water and white vinegar in equal parts, then apply the mixture on a soft, smooth cloth. Take care not to saturate the cloth with the cleaning solution as you delicately massage it over the surface of the leather. Let the leather air dry after wiping up any leftover solutions with a dry, clean cloth. The outer layer of the leather is wiped clean without harming it by breaking down dirt and sludge with the help of white vinegar.
